Abstract

We estimate wildfire impacts on Aotearoa New Zealand forests, focusing specifically on impacts in terms of vegetation recovery and costs. To this end, we use satellite-derived imagery of fire intensity and a vegetation index to measure burn severity and vegetation recovery. We then calculate profitability costs and post-fire remediation and clearing costs, estimated under various wildfire intensity scenarios, to determine the total cost of wildfires. We conclude, maybe unsurprisingly, that forests subject to high-intensity fires take longer to recover than those suffering medium- and low-intensity fires. The economic cost is also higher for higher-intensity fires, averaging 18,000 NZ$/Ha, but due to the small relative share of high-intensity fires, it is the medium-intensity fires that cause the most economic damages in New Zealand.
